Dynamic Drive*
The concept
Dynamic Drive minimizes body roll and opti-
mizes vehicle stability during cornering and 
evasive maneuvers.
Dynamic Drive is based on active stabilizers on 
the front and rear axles. Suspension compli-
ance adapts to suit driving conditions, varying 
from performance-oriented during cornering to 
smooth and comfort-oriented when the vehicle 
is proceeding in a straight line. During vehicle 
operation, the system continuously runs 
through closed-loop control cycles lasting only 
fractions of a second.
The system assumes operational status each 
time you start the engine.
FTM Flat Tire Monitor*
The concept
The Flat Tire Monitor detects a pressure loss in 
one tire by comparing the speeds of the individ-
ual wheels during driving.
In the event of a pressure loss, there is a change 
in the rolling circumference and therefore the 
rotation speed of the corresponding wheel. The 
system detects this change and reports it as a 
flat tire.
Functional requirement
To ensure the reliable signaling of a flat tire, the 
system must be initialized at the correct tire 
inflation pressure.
The initialization must be repeated after 
every correction of the tire inflation pres-
sure and after every tire or wheel change.<
System limits
The Flat Tire Monitor cannot indicate sudden 
severe tire damage caused by outside factors 
and does not detect a natural, even pressure 
drop in all four tires.In the following situations, the system could be 
delayed or malfunction:
>System has not been initialized
>Driving on snow-covered or slippery roads
>Sporty driving style: slip in the drive wheels, 
high lateral acceleration
>Driving with snow chains

System limits
TPM cannot announce sudden serious 
tire damage caused by external influ-
ences.<
The system does not function properly if it has 
not been reset, e.g. a flat tire is reported despite 
correct tire inflation pressures.
The system is inactive and cannot display a flat 
tire if a wheel has been mounted without TPM 
electronics, or if TPM is temporarily interfered 
with by other systems or devices which use the 
same radio frequency.
Status display on Control Display
The tire and system status is indicated by the 
color of the tires.
TPM takes the fact that the tire pressure 
changes during driving into account. A correc-
tion is only required if requested by TPM with 
the color.
Green
The tire pressure matches the learned set state.
"TPM active" is displayed on the Control Dis-
play.
One wheel is yellow
Flat tire or a major drop in inflation pressure in 
the indicated tire. A message appears on the 
Control Display.
All wheels are yellow
Flat tire or a major drop in inflation pressure in 
several tires. A message appears on the Control 
Display.
Gray
The system cannot detect a flat tire.
Reasons for this can be:
>TPM is being reset
>Temporary interference due to systems or 
devices which use the same radio fre-
quency
>Malfunction

Active steering*
The concept
The active steering is a system that actively var-
ies the steering angle of the front wheels in rela-
tion to the steering wheel movements.
When you are driving in the low road speed 
range, e. g. in a town or when parking, the steer-
ing angle increases, i.e. the steering becomes 
very direct. In the higher speed range, on the 
other hand, the steering angle is reduced more 
and more. This improves the handling capability 
of your BMW over the entire speed range.
In critical situations, the system can make tar-
geted corrections to the steering angle pro-
vided by the driver and thus stabilize the vehicle 
before the driver intervenes. This stability-pro-
moting intervention is deactivated when DSC is 
switched off, refer to page87.
Malfunction
The warning lamp lights up yellow and 
a message is shown on the Control 
Display. The active steering is no 
longer operational. At low speed, larger steering 
wheel movements are required, while the vehi-
cle reacts more sensitively to steering wheel 
movements in the higher road speed range. 
The stability-promoting intervention can also 
be deactivated. Proceed cautiously and drive 
defensively. Have the system checked.

Convertible: rollover 
protection system
The rollover protection system is automatically 
activated in the event of an accident or a critical 
driving situation, extreme inclination on the lon-
gitudinal axis, or loss of ground contact. The 
rollover bars located behind the rear head 
restraints are deployed within fractions of a sec-
ond.
As a supplement to the rollover bar integrated 
into the windshield frame, the rollover protec-
tion system ensures that all vehicle occupants 
have the necessary headroom.
Always keep the path of movement of the 
rollover protection system clear.
In less severe accidents, you are protected by 
the fastened safety belt and, depending on the 
severity of the accident, the belt tensioner and 
the multistage airbag restraint system.<

Leaving lane warning*
The concept
This system warns you from a speed of approx. 
40 mph/70 km/h when the vehicle is leaving the 
lane you are currently in on roads with lane limit 
lines. You feel this due to a slight vibration of the 
steering wheel. 
The system does not warn you if you signal 
before leaving the lane. 
It is best to use the system on well-developed 
roads and freeways.
Switching on/off
Press the button on the steering wheel.
>The two lines1 indicate that the system is 
activated.
>The two arrows2 mean that the system has 
detected one or two lane limit lines from a 
speed of approx. 40 mph/70 km/h and 
warns accordingly.
If you activate the system below a speed of 
approx. 40 mph/70 km/h, a message will appear 
stating that the system is not active until this 
speed is reached.
A warning will be canceled:
>after approx. 3 seconds
>if you return to your lane>if you brake heavily
>if you signal
System limits
The leaving lane warning cannot serve as 
a substitute for your personal judgment in 
determining the course of the road. 
If the system issues a warning, do not move the 
steering wheel with unnecessary severity, as 
otherwise you could loose control of the vehi-
cle.<
The function of the system may be limited in the 
following example situations:
>in heavy fog, rain or snowfall
>with worn-away, poorly visible limit lines, or 
lines that run together or apart or are 
unclear, e.g. in road construction areas
>when limit lines are covered by snow, ice, 
dirt or a great deal of water
>in tight curves or on narrow roads
>when limit lines are not white
>when limit lines are covered by objects
>when driving up close behind a vehicle driv-
ing ahead
>with bright counter light
>when the windshield is fogged up, dirty or 
covered with stickers, vignettes etc. in the 
area of the inside rearview mirror

System limits
The high-beam assistant is designed to 
maximize the amount of time that high 
beams can be safely used and to quickly switch 
back to low beams when traffic approaches. 
The system cannot completely replace driver 
intervention when unusual conditions are 
encountered. For this reason, switch to low 
beams when circumstances so dictate. Failure 
to do so can pose a safety risk.<
Below are a few examples of situations in which 
the system may not react or may only function 
to a limited degree, requiring personal interven-
tion:
>in extremely unfavorable weather condi-
tions such as fog or heavy precipitation
>in sensing road users with poor inherent 
illumination such as pedestrians, cyclists, 
equestrians, horsedrawn vehicles, railroad 
or shipping traffic close to the road, and at 
deer crossings>in tight curves, on steep crests or dips, with 
cross-traffic, or with partially hidden 
oncoming traffic on divided highways
>in poorly illuminated areas and in the pres-
ence of highly reflective signs
>in the low speed range
>when the windshield is fogged up, dirty or 
covered with stickers, decals etc. in the area 
of the inside rearview mirror
>when the sensor is dirty. Clean the sensor 
on the front side of the inside rearview mir-
ror with a cloth slightly moistened with glass 
cleaner
Moreover, no system can operate without limi-
tations. High-beam assistant operation is sub-
ject to conditions that may reduce the system's 
ability to recognize the difference between 
actual vehicle head lamps or tail lamps and, for 
example, highly reflective signs, markers, and 
streetlights. To be on the safe side, the system 
may periodically interpret these situations as 
conditions that require low beams. Below are 
some of the situations in which premature 
switching to low beams can occur:
>approaching large and/or highly reflective 
signs
>approaching certain lights, such as drive-
way lighting and porch lights
>approaching certain traffic signals
>approaching large reflective markers
In these situations, the system may interpret 
the above conditions as a vehicle ahead requir-
ing a switch to low beams. When the conditions 
return to normal, the system will reactivate the 
high beams.
The high-beam assistant cannot replace the 
driver's responsibility for complying with state 
laws on high-beam switching or for adapting to 
visibility and traffic conditions.
